I would like to propose one addition to the key table for the single undefined binding \{kpSpeak}+\{kpAlt}+!\{kpMultiply}:
Bind it to "ASPK_INS_CHARS", this toggles the character echo while typing.
``` diff of kp_speak
bind \{kpSpeak}+!\{kpMultiply} SPEAK_INDENT
+bind \{kpSpeak}+\{kpAlt}+!\{kpMultiply} ASPK_INS_CHARS
```
It's not related to our current problem but it's a binding at least I use from time to time and so it came to mind.
Does anyone have a better idea for this undefined binding?
